HMRC warning on scams

HMRC have updated their guidance on scams. HMRC have become aware of a new ruse to persuade unsuspecting taxpayers to complete a form detailing their bank or credit card details. The form implies that a tax refund may be due and that this will be paid straight into their bank account.

Taxpayers need to be vigilant about any emails asking for bank details.
